Research progress for delamanid resistance mechanism of Mycobacterium tuberculosis

Abstract:At present, tuberculosis (TB) caused by Mycobacterium tuberculosis (MTB) is still the leading cause of death for infectious diseases worldwide. The spread of drug-resistant strains has caused great difficulties in the treatment of TB. Delamanid (Dlm), a new anti-TB drug, is effective against multi-drug resistant (MDR) or extensively drug-resistant (XDR) tuberculosis. Accurate and timely detection of Dlm-resistant strains can maximize the effectiveness of clinical application for the drug and improve the cure rate of MDR-TB/XDR-TB. The acquired drug resistance in MTB is mainly caused by resistance associated gene mutations. This article reviews the resistance mechanism and resistance associated gene mutations of Dlm, to provide some reference for the early molecular diagnosis of Dlm-resistant strains.
